Radiators play a vital role in keeping vehicles cool, acting as a crucial component in the car’s cooling system. They facilitate the flow of coolant through the engine, dissipating heat and maintaining optimal operating temperatures. In the event of a collision or accident, proper radiator replacement is essential to restore this critical function. A damaged or failed radiator can lead to severe overheating, causing further vehicle damage, particularly to sensitive components like the engine and transmission.

After a radiator replacement accident repair, ensuring optimal cooling performance is paramount for the vehicle’s overall health and safety. This involves meticulous attention to detail during the repair process, including proper alignment and fitting of new components to prevent leaks and ensure efficient heat dissipation. Professional car repair services specializing in radiator replacements understand the intricate interplay between the engine, cooling system, and vehicle body repair, working collaboratively to maintain optimal temperatures under all driving conditions.

A crucial aspect is verifying that the replacement radiator effectively circulates coolant throughout the system without bottlenecks or air pockets, which could hinder cooling efficiency. This involves pressure testing and visual inspections to detect any signs of damage or leaks, ensuring a seamless integration of the new radiator into the existing vehicle repair.
